BEDFORD CA (1952-69)
TOTAL MADE APPROX. 370,000 SOLD BY 1969
The Bedford CA’s pug-faced look may appear quaint today, but it marked a big step forward for light commercial vehicles when it made its debut in March 1952, with independent front suspension, semiforward control and a longitudinal front engine with rear-wheel-drive.
A popular feature on the delivery van was the sliding side doors that saw drivers enjoying some fresh air with their door open as they drove along. Early models had a two-piece front windscreen with matching grille.
Various body styles were offered including pick-up truck and 12-seater passenger carriers. Dormobile produced some stylish camper options, too.
